Warning Signs You Need Leaking Pipe Water Removal

Beware of these common warning signs that show you may need leaking pipe water remov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Musty odors in your home can be a sign of hidden moisture, which can lead to mold and mildew growth. If you notice a persistent musty smell, it’s essential to investigate further. Don’t ignore the smell

Water Stains on Ceilings and Walls

Water stains on ceilings and walls can show a leaky pipe or a hidden moisture issue. Don’t assume it’s just a minor problem. Take action before it’s too late

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Warped or buckled flooring can be a sign of water damage. If you notice this issue, it’s essential to address it quickly. Don’t delay

Increased Water Bills

Unexpected increases in your water bills can show a hidden leak in your plumbing system. Don’t ignore this issue. Check your bills regularly

Leaking Pipe Water Removal Cost in Franklin, VA

The cost of leaking pipe water removal can vary depending on the severity of the issue,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Franklin, VA. These are estimated price ranges and may vary based on your specific situation.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Inspection and Assessment $200-$500 Severity of the issue and size of the affected area
Containment and Water Removal $1,000-$3,000 Size of the affected area and amount of water involved
Drying and Dehumidification $500-$1,500 Size of the affected area and type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$300-$1,000 Type of cleaning products and equipment needed
Restoration and Repair $2,000-$5,000 Severity of the issue and type of repairs needed
